Heat Recovery Offers New Options for Distillers

Morgan began his travels in January at Copenhagen’s High-Temperature Heat Pump Symposium. There, he focused on technology with broader applications across manufacturing, including BWS.

“Heat pumps can now decarbonize distillery processes in ways that weren’t practical a decade ago,” Morgan said. “These systems work like refrigeration in reverse. They use electricity to transfer heat, producing several times the energy they need to process. They recapture energy at multiple points in the process and reuse it, really reducing our reliance on natural gas.”

The technologies include mechanical vapor recompression (MVR) and thermal vapor recompression (TVR), which recover heat for reuse in the production process. Months later, Morgan saw how distillers in Scotland were applying those approaches to traditional operations.

Joined by Haskell Project Development Director Tony Smith, Morgan visited the Scottish Highlands in June to meet with Forsyth Ltd., a manufacturer of distillation systems that supplies equipment to producers throughout Scotland. A tour of its facilities showed how manufacturers are incorporating energy-saving technology into established production processes.

“Ten years ago, distillers resisted energy-saving technology because they were worried it would change their flavor profiles,” Morgan said. “That concern was legitimate then, but it doesn’t have to be true anymore.”

Digital modeling technology now allows producers to simulate how equipment changes may affect a product and predict potential flavor outcomes before production begins.

Some facilities have fully adopted MVR and TVR technology, while others use a hybrid approach. Morgan observed producers that continue using gas-fired heat for pot stills while introducing TVR later in the process to reduce energy use and operating costs. He described the approach as a blend of “old-school flavor and sustainable, efficient technology.”

European producers are adopting high-temperature heat pumps in response to changing regulations and available incentives. U.S. regulations and energy markets differ, but Morgan sees potential for the technology as BWS manufacturers look for ways to manage costs and improve efficiency.

“You don’t have to overhaul your whole operation,” he said. “We can help you pinpoint where and what and how you can change, without changing what your consumers love most about your drinks.”

For BWS manufacturers, the visits showed that efficiency and sustainability improvements do not necessarily require a compromise in quality or flavor.

Market Trends Reshaping Growth Strategies

Before leaving Scotland, Morgan traveled to Edinburgh, where he represented Haskell among industry leaders and global brand representatives at the Worldwide Distilled Spirits Conference.

The conference expanded the focus beyond manufacturing operations to the market trends influencing BWS producers.

“Ready-to-drink cocktails are growing, traditional wine and spirits are shrinking, larger brands are adapting their portfolios, and new brands are finding success by responding to changing consumer behavior,” he said.

The conversations also highlighted growth opportunities outside Europe and North America, including India, as brands respond to changing consumer preferences and evaluate where future demand may emerge.
